## Summary
Erik Saule is a computer scientist and academic who works as an associate professor in the Department of Computer Science at the University of North Carolina at Charlotte. He holds a master's degree (2005) and a doctorate (2008) from Grenoble Institute of Technology and conducts research in computer science areas including algorithms, computer architecture, and machine learning.
